Nephrology and Urology Incontinence Devices Market to Witness

Incontinence Devices are used in the treatment of urinary tract and nephrological disorder of patient such as Chronic Kidney Disease (CKD), Kidney Stone,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H), End Stage Renal Disease (ESRD) and urinary incontinence of pelvic organ prolapse.

According to WHO, more than 190 million patients are suffering from chronic renal failure and undergo renal dialysis and more than 220 million males suffer from diseases associated with prostate glands such as swelling that results in blockage of the flow of urine through the body. The United States national institute of diabetes and digestive and kidney diseases reported that more than 2 million kidney stone patients are diagnosed every year across the U.S.

Nephrology and Urology Incontinence Devices Market: Segmentation

Nephrology and urology-incontinence devices global market is segmented into following types:

Protective Garments for Incontinence
Adult Diapers
Absorbent Pads
Plastic Pants
Protective Undergarments
Urinary Catheters
Foley Catheters
Intermittent Catheters
External Catheters
Urine Bags
Leg Bags
Bedside Bags
